A podcast interview with Eric Goulder, M.D., founder, Heart Attack Stroke Prevention Center of Central Ohio (HASPC) is available in the Podcast Section of Hispanic Marketing and Public Relations, HispanicMPR.com. During the podcast, he discusses the link he believes exists between oral and cardiac health with Elena del Valle, host of the HispanicMPR.com podcast.

Eric Goulder worked for twenty years at Riverside Methodist Hospital in Columbus, Ohio. He then worked for ten years as a cardiologist, affiliated with Marietta Memorial Hospital, until he opened the HASPC of Central Ohio. According to his bio he is an accredited provider of the Bale Doneen (BD) Method said to be used by “hundreds of practitioners worldwide” and meant to incorporate “the most current, research-based information along with painless non-invasive tests, simple blood tests and genetic information to help predict and prevent heart attacks and ischemic strokes.”
